

Large archive of photos, letters, and documents associated with Charles Williams. Williams was in the Navy during the Spanish American War, stationed in Manila. Later he became Chief Inspector of U. Government Aircraft and had an association with the Glenn L. This archive is primarily Williams, but there are several photos that are marked Glenn L. Martin Company on the reverse. Lots of personal letters as well as official ones. All dated in the interwar period of the 1920s. None of the letters or documents are Martin Company — they’re all correspondence to or from Williams. Interesting grouping and well worth further study and research. Fascinating insight into 1920s aviation history.
